Taxonomic Classification

Rank Clarke s Vole ingrailed clay
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Cricetidae Noctuidae
Genus Microtus Diarsia
Species Microtus clarkei Diarsia mendica

Evolutionary Relationship

Clarke s Vole and ingrailed clay share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
